We are seeking a Data Security (Secu Pi) Administrator to support, operate, and enhance enterprise data security technologies and controls. This role is responsible for protecting sensitive and regulated data across databases, applications, cloud platforms, analytics environments, and emerging AI-enabled services. The Security Engineer will provide engineering and operational support for data security platforms such as Secu Pi and other technologies used for data access governance, data masking, encryption, tokenization, database activity monitoring, data discovery and classification, and data loss prevention (DLP).
The role will partner with Cybersecurity, Infrastructure, Cloud, Database, Application Development, Data Governance, Privacy, and Risk teams to implement scalable controls that protect enterprise data while enabling appropriate business access.
